DescriptionCVE.org
py-libp2p is the Python implementation of the libp2p networking stack. In 0.7.0 and earlier, the yamux handle_incoming() method in libp2p/stream_muxer/yamux/yamux.py reads an attacker-controlled 32-bit DATA frame length with read_exactly() before validating it against MAX_WINDOW_SIZE or checking whether stream_id exists. A peer that completes the standard Noise handshake can send a 12-byte frame declaring a 0xFFFFFFFF body and then withhold the body, causing the sequential yamux read loop used by the default new_host() configuration to block and preventing every stream on that connection from making progress. No fixed version is available as of this review.

Uncontrolled resource consumption in py-libp2p's yamux stream multiplexer allows any remote peer that completes a standard Noise handshake to permanently stall a connection using a single 12-byte frame. Affected versions 0.7.0 and earlier accept an attacker-controlled 32-bit DATA frame length before validating it against the receive window, so a frame claiming a 4 GB body with no body bytes delivered causes the sequential read loop to block indefinitely, freezing every stream on the connection. …
